Requirements

  • Associate degree
  • New graduates will be acceptable for initial hire with the understanding that the individual must pass boards within 3 months of hire
  • Registered by the American Registry of Radiologic Technology in Radiation Therapy
  • State Radiation Operator Certification
  • Basic Life Support
  • Must be able to be on call, including weekends and holidays, and flexible to work above standard hours to meet staffing needs.

Nice To Haves

  • Radiation Oncology preferred

Responsibilities

  • Utilizes ionizing-radiation producing equipment to administer therapeutic doses of radiation as prescribed by the physician for each patient undergoing a prescribed course of radiotherapy
  • Maintains treatment equipment and records, monitoring treatment area, and other duties as needed
  • Accurately delivers a planned course of radiotherapy by administering treatment in a safe manner
  • Demonstrates how to use Linacs and CT simulator and perform patient treatments
  • Provides patient education, scheduling and excellent customer relations
  • Correctly documents and captures charges for procedures
